Output 88954660f6330c4cdff901fcd4863f58c38d902759b5b08707562070750472b9:0

value
16623424
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e142219e7f7d43aa315da39b8601840fbbd5d58 OP_EQUAL
address
3Bj4NXQ2GYisGAF1yTFT4kSUNhKxEk4LPs
transaction
88954660f6330c4cdff901fcd4863f58c38d902759b5b08707562070750472b9
spent
true